How long does it take to remodel a kitchen?
A kitchen redesign depends on the condition of the present kitchen, how many changes you desire and other factors such as your finances or if you plan to move out. In brief, for an average-sized (6×5-ft) kitchen with all new cabinets and appliances it takes about 3 weeks.
How much does it price to mount new kitchen surfaces?
The expense to mount new kitchen counters varies from $2.75 per square foot for laminate up to $10+ per square foot for fabricated stone and hand-cut natural stone. The typical is about $7.25 / sq ft installed.
How much does it price to mount a new kitchen sink?
The expense to set up a new kitchen basin fluctuates widely, anywhere from $300 for an inexpensive all-plastic unit up to $2,000+ for a high end single bowl stainless steel / porcelain undermount basin. The mean is about $450.
Is granite safe?
Granite has been studied thoroughly and discovered to be secure for use in homes and kitchens. Two of the main concerns with granite are particle-based pollution, like fibrous mineral, and radon seeping from the stone into the air. Thorough encasing, evaluating, and ventilation can eradicate these risks.

How much does it cost to install new countertops?
The expense to set up new kitchen countertops differs widely, anywhere from $1,000 to as much as $10,000 contingent on the material picked and labor involved. In general, costs follow approximately these criteria:
- Laminate or other affordable materials: around $1,000 for standard 30" x 66" setup
- Corian or other man-made quartz surfaces: around $2,000 for typical 30" x 66" setup
- Granite or another genuine stone surface: around $4,000 for typical 30" x 66" mounting
The expense of labor will depend on many aspects such as the dimension and complexity of the countertop. Often, contractors quote a price relying on the square foot of countertop that will cost between $2 and $10 per square foot, though this price can alter greatly relying on the contractor and area where you live.

Is it cheaper to rehabilitate or exchange cabinets?
It is based on on the age and makes of your cabinets. If they are less than five years old, it is typically cheaper to refinish them rather than swap out them with new ones. Seasoned models will require to be exchanged rather than reconditioned.
The cost for exchanging a cabinet can range anywhere from $160 -$200 per door while the expense for rehabilitating a door can vary from $70 -$100.

What resources are regularly used in modern kitchens?
There are many different resources used in modern kitchens. Examples comprise:
- Laminate - This resource is made of strata of plastic that have been unified together, which gives it a glossy finish and makes for an effortless-to-wash surface.It also comes with a range of shades and patterns which can be matched to your home's color layout.
- Granite - Granite is a resilient genuine stone that has been used for centuries in kitchens and other areas of the house, primarily because it presents strong endurance and can resist temperature from cooking or dishwashing.
- Natural Stone - A more expensive option than laminate, but this substance gives you a fuller look with its natural surface.
- Formica - A manmade material that is durable and easy to clean, with a selection of coloring.
